China’s luminous ‘blue tears’ are actually a tip-off to unhealthy oceans
Subscribe to our YouTube channel for free here: https://sc.mp/subscribe-youtube Glowing blue patches, also known as “blue tears”, have been lighting up waters off Pingtan Island in eastern China’s Fujian province. Drawing crowds of tourists, the natural phenomenon is actually caused by a tiny bioluminescent organism called dinoflagellates, a type of algae that glows when disturbed.
